Tokyo National Museum, Yamagata Prefecture, and the Yamagata Promotional Organization for Industrial Technology are presenting the special viewing, Goddess of the Jomon Period: A National Treasure Dogu Figurine, in a "next-generation museum display case" with OLED (Organic Light-emitting Diode) lighting from March, 23 ~ April, 17. This case was developed through cooperation among firms in Yamagata Prefecture and in corporates the latest technology supported by Yamagata University. It will allow visitors to fully enjoy the beautiful form of this dogu figurine.
